Senior Full Stack Software Developer

2 weeks ago


Sydney, New South Wales, Australia CMC Markets Stockbroking Limited Full time

About the Role

CMC Markets Stockbroking Limited is seeking a highly skilled Senior Full Stack Software Developer to join our Stockbroking team as a member of the Platforms squad. The ideal candidate will have a strong background in .NET and React, with experience in micro frontend application development and cloud-based backend microservice development using .NET/C#.

Key Responsibilities

  • Collaborate with the squad to develop new projects and features, transform the existing platform backend and frontend, and upgrade application architecture.
  • Support the team in fixing BAU issues that arise from time to time in legacy and modernised code bases.
  • Work independently to resolve technical issues, maintain personal and professional development to meet the changing demands of the role.
  • Conduct code reviews to improve the team's skillsets and contribute to knowledge sharing.
  • Understand how to write unit tests and e2e tests to achieve good code coverage.

What You'll Gain

As a member of the Platform Squad, you'll work with experienced engineers who are transforming parts of an existing application to meet modern standards of clean and maintainable code. You'll develop functionality for new and upcoming projects, with a focus on micro frontend application development and cloud-based backend microservice development using .NET/C#.

Requirements

  • .NET/C# 3+ years' experience.
  • React/TypeScript 3+ years' experience.
  • ASP.NET & Web API experience.
  • MSSQL 3+ years' experience.
  • AWS Certified or good knowledge of AWS.
  • Entity Framework.
  • Self-motivated individual who can take ownership of tasks.
  • Good understanding of user experience best practices.
  • Recent practical hands-on development experience in an agile commercial environment.
  • Strong communication and interpersonal skills.

Benefits

  • Competitive salary.
  • Charity give-back days.
  • 1 extra annual day of leave for your birthday.
  • CMC Benefits hub, Social Club, LinkedIn Learning + more.
  • Generous L&D program to continue building new skills.

CMC Markets Stockbroking Limited is an equal opportunities employer, committed to creating a diverse and inclusive workplace where our people feel confident to be themselves, feel valued, and are able to do their best work.



  • Sydney, New South Wales, Australia Michael Page Full time

    Job Title: Senior Software Engineer - Full-Stack DevelopmentJob Overview: As a senior software engineer, you will be responsible for designing and implementing full-stack solutions using Java and other relevant technologies. Key responsibilities include developing and testing software applications, collaborating with cross-functional teams, and ensuring...


  • Sydney, New South Wales, Australia New Horizons Enterprises Limited Full time

    Job Title: Senior Software Engineer - Full Stack DevelopmentDescription:We are seeking a highly skilled Senior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and deploying full-stack applications using Java and Python. Your expertise will be crucial in leading cross-functional...


  • Sydney, New South Wales, Australia Infor Full time

    Job Title: Senior Software Developer with expertise in full-stack development.About the Role:We are seeking a skilled and experienced Senior Software Developer to join our team. The successful candidate will have expertise in full-stack development and a strong track record of delivering software projects. Responsibilities:The successful candidate will be...


  • Sydney, New South Wales, Australia Commonwealth Bank of Australia Full time

    Job Title: Senior Software Engineer - Full Stack DevelopmentWe are seeking a highly skilled Senior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our full stack applications.Key Responsibilities:* Design and develop full stack applications using a variety of...


  • Sydney, New South Wales, Australia AccountAbility Full time

    Senior Software Engineer - Full Stack DevelopmentWe are seeking a highly skilled Senior Software Engineer to join our team. The ideal candidate will have extensive experience in full stack development and a strong understanding of software engineering principles.Key ResponsibilitiesDesign and implement full stack applications using cutting-edge...


  • Sydney, New South Wales, Australia Pyramid Global Technologies Full time

    About the job Senior Software Engineer-Full StackKey skill sets:Linux, Perl/PythonNode JS/GraphQL, CSS, Java scriptMySQL, Apache web serverKafka, Docker (optional)Basic networkingRequirements:• Worked as Software engineer using Open source technology• Worked as full stack developer, mainly back end, with some front end knowledgeWhat we are looking for:A...


  • Sydney, New South Wales, Australia Kappa Executive Search Full time

    About the Role:We are seeking a highly skilled Senior Software Engineer to join our team. In this role, you will be responsible for designing and developing full-stack applications using cloud-based technologies.Design and develop full-stack applications using cloud-based technologiesCollaborate with cross-functional teams to deliver high-quality software...


  • Sydney, New South Wales, Australia Legal Aid NSW Full time

    About the Role:As a senior software engineer, you will be responsible for designing and developing full-stack applications using a variety of programming languages and frameworks. The ideal candidate will have a strong background in computer science and excellent problem-solving skills.Key Responsibilities:Design and develop full-stack applications using...


  • Sydney, New South Wales, Australia Pyramid Global Technologies Full time

    About the role of Senior Software Engineer-Full Stack at Pyramid Global TechnologiesKey responsibilities:Develop software using Linux and Perl/PythonImplement Node JS/GraphQL, CSS, and Java script solutionsWork with MySQL and Apache web serverOptional: Kafka and DockerRequired skills:Basic networking knowledgeExperience as a Software engineer using Open...


  • Sydney, New South Wales, Australia Arup Full time

    Job Title: Senior Software Engineer - Full Stack DevelopmentIn this role, you will be responsible for designing and developing backend and frontend systems, ensuring scalability, reliability, and performance.Key Responsibilities:- Design and develop full-stack solutions for various applications- Collaborate with cross-functional teams to identify and...


  • Sydney, New South Wales, Australia The Star Entertainment Group Full time

    Job Title: Senior Software Engineer - Full Stack DeveloperAbout the Job:As a senior software engineer, you will be working on the development of full stack applications using a variety of programming languages and technologies. You will be responsible for designing, implementing, and testing software solutions to meet business needs.Key...


  • Sydney, New South Wales, Australia Pyramid Global Technologies Full time

    About the role of Senior Software Engineer-Full Stack Key skills required: Proficiency in Linux, Perl, and Python programming languages Experience with Node JS, GraphQL, CSS, and JavaScript Familiarity with MySQL, Apache web server, and Kafka Knowledge of Docker and basic networking concepts Minimum requirements: Previous experience as a Software Engineer...


  • Sydney, New South Wales, Australia Amber Labs Full time

    We are seeking a skilled Senior Software Engineer to join our team. The ideal candidate will have extensive experience with full-stack development, with a strong focus on software engineering principles.Responsibilities include:Designing and implementing robust full-stack solutionsCollaborating with cross-functional teams to achieve project goalsEnsuring...


  • Sydney, New South Wales, Australia Sanctuary Recruitment Full time

    Job Description for Senior Full Stack DeveloperAbout the Role:As a Senior Full Stack Developer, you will be responsible for designing and developing scalable and efficient software solutions. You will work closely with cross-functional teams to understand business requirements and translate them into functional code.Key Responsibilities:Design and develop...


  • Sydney, New South Wales, Australia Randstad Full time

    Job Title: Senior Full Stack DeveloperWe are seeking an experienced Full Stack Developer to join our team at Randstad.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ex software applications using the Microsoft.NET stack.Key Responsibilities:Design and develop full stack software applications...


  • Sydney, New South Wales, Australia BHP Full time

    **Job Title:** Senior Software Engineer - Full Stack Development**Job Description:** We are seeking an experienced Full Stack Developer to join our team. The successful candidate will have a strong background in backend development and experience with frontend technologies.**Responsibilities:**Design and develop scalable backend systemsImplement user...


  • Sydney, New South Wales, Australia Pyramid Global Technologies Full time

    About the roleWe are seeking a highly skilled Senior Software Engineer to join our team at Pyramid Global Technologies.The ideal candidate will have a strong background in full stack development, with expertise in Linux, Perl/Python, Node JS/GraphQL, CSS, Java script, MySQL, Apache web server, and Kafka.Additionally, experience with Docker and basic...


  • Sydney, New South Wales, Australia SBS Full time

    As a Senior Software Engineer on our team, you will be responsible for designing and developing scalable, efficient, and secure full stack applications. Your expertise in backend development will be crucial in ensuring that our systems can handle high traffic and complex user interactions.Key responsibilities include:Designing and implementing backend...


  • Sydney, New South Wales, Australia O'Brien Plumbing Full time

    About the Role:Job Title: Senior Software Engineer - Full Stack DevelopmentJob Summary:We are seeking an experienced Senior Software Engineer to join our team as a Full Stack Developer. The ideal candidate will have expertise in multiple programming languages, including Java, Python, and C++.Key Responsibilities:Design, develop, and deploy scalable software...


  • Sydney, New South Wales, Australia Advanced Navigation Full time

    We are looking for a Senior Software Engineer to join our team. The ideal candidate will have experience in full stack development, with a strong focus on backend systems.Key Responsibilities:Design and develop scalable and efficient backend systems.Collaborate with cross-functional teams to identify and prioritize project requirements.Implement and deploy...